Operations Manager – Transport Hub (Children’s Services)

Location: Perceval House

Office Presence: Minimum 2 days per week

Contract: 3 months initial (likely extension)

Start Date: ASAP

Rate: £28.60 PAYE | £38.19 Umbrella

About the Role

We’re seeking an experienced Operations Manager to join a busy, high-impact Transport Hub within Children’s Services. This is a pivotal role focused on ensuring the safe, compliant, and efficient delivery of transport services to children and vulnerable adults.

You’ll work closely with senior leadership, managing day-to-day operations and driving continuous service improvement while maintaining the highest standards of safeguarding and customer care.

Key Responsibilities

  • Lead and oversee the daily operations of a fast‑paced transport service
  • Line manage staff and coordinate large‑scale frontline teams, including transport officers and passenger assistants
  • Support commissioning activities including procurement, contract management, and provider negotiations
  • Ensure safeguarding, compliance, and health & safety standards are consistently met
  • Drive service improvements through performance monitoring, reporting, and stakeholder engagement
  • Act as deputy to the Head of Passenger Transport when required

What We’re Looking For

  • Operations Management experience within a complex, high‑volume service
  • Strong line management skills, with the ability to lead, motivate and develop teams
  • Experience within commissioning, procurement, or contract management environments

Ideal Candidate

  • Experienced working at a senior level within a public sector or similar environment
  • Confident managing competing priorities in a demanding frontline service
  • Skilled communicator able to engage with a wide range of stakeholders
  • Strong understanding of compliance, safeguarding, and service delivery standards
